We decided and implemented the lower PPH balance. And joins ALWAYS goes by number of players first and foremost. So the team that's lower numerically is going to get the new player.

This accounts for a stronger team having slow start, and it also accounts for other joins... Say blue is losing, then they get a strong player taking it from 4 blue v 5 red to 5 v 5, at that point its PPH balance, otherwise, blue could get two players, potentially strong players and easily flip/ruin the balance.

I could see joining the losing team, if numbers were equal and the match is in the latter stages but that's likely not possible.

So maybe there's an "in between" option.

Check PPH difference/threshold
Check time/game scoring (is this match scoring or is it like nodes controlled etc.)

Figure which has the bigger difference and use that to determine where they go...

Say Blue (2000), Red (1500) - 500 pph is big threshold I'd say throw to RED
But say Blue (2000), Red (1900) - mostly a tie, then put them on the "losing" team.

I think we already have a threshold value (450 is current setting IIRC) we could use. As a side I think that 450 might be too high still... most maps a good above average player I think is around 300, so 450 could be a "player and half". That value right now is only used for a shuffle check.

Well, we've had a lot of matches lately where the team with the lower PPH balance score wins. So, it wouldn't make sense in those cases to put a new join on the winning team just because it has a lower PPH. The new join should go to the losing team.

The logic should go something like this...
1. If a team is short a player, they get the new join
2. If player counts are even, the team with lower PPH gets the new join, UNLESS...
3. If player counts are even and one team is "losing" (whatever that threshold is), then the losing team gets the join.

The reasoning behind the current way is to not punish people for winning and strictly balance teams by PPH only. Teams are balanced, just not playing up to potential.

We can change it and there will be more close games. Not sure what is fair though. If I scramble to get to the center node in MassD and the other team doesn't, I shouldn't then be punished by the other team getting the new join. I worked hard to get the center first.
